Canberra Raiders star John Bateman admits he will be on 'first flight home' if season cancelled

Canberra Raiders forward John Bateman has revealed he will return home to England immediately if the NRL season is cancelled. Bateman admits it is hard being stuck in Australia away from his young daughter.

“That’s probably been one of the scariest things for me, not being able to go home when I wanted to go and see my family," he said. "It really puts stuff into perspective…not knowing when I’m going to see them next that’s the real issue.

Sorry my post may have been confusing.

When I said “they” I meant Bateman’s family. Bateman himself is probably considered a resident and probably can leave Australia and be entitled to come back but the issue is he needs to be able to find a flight back and then go into 14 days quarantine. I imagine he also faces some quarantining when he enters the UK too.

Hence the reason all the Brits have stayed.
